STATEN ISLAND, N.Y. — A violent early-morning shooting outside a Target store has left a young woman hospitalized and police searching for a suspect who fled the scene on a motorcycle.

Shooting Unfolds Outside Busy Shopping Area

The incident occurred around 7:30 a.m. outside a retail complex on Richmond Avenue in Staten Island.

Authorities say a 20-year-old woman was shot in the neck while near the entrance of the shopping area, which includes a Target store.

It remains unclear whether she was entering the Target location or another nearby business at the time.
